Cleaning Your Ninja SLUSHi XL for Optimal Performance
Proper cleaning after each use helps prevent buildup and maintains the machine’s efficiency. Start by unplugging the unit and removing the vessel. Wash the vessel, drip tray, and pour handle with warm, soapy water, then dry thoroughly.
Use a soft cloth for wiping down the exterior, paying attention to the area around the lid and controls. For stubborn residue, a mixture of vinegar and water can help clear mineral deposits or sticky spots. Never immerse the base or electrical components in water.
Troubleshooting Common Issues
- Slush isn’t forming properly: Check if the liquid fill exceeds 112 oz, and ensure the temperature setting is appropriate. Re-initialize the program if needed.
- Machine isn’t cooling: Confirm the AC cooling system is plugged in and functioning. If the compressor isn’t running, try resetting the unit or unplugging for a few minutes before restarting.
- Uneven slush texture: Make sure you’re using the recommended ingredients and that the vessel is properly seated. For best results, pre-chill liquids before pouring into the machine.
If problems persist, consult the troubleshooting section of the user manual or contact customer support for assistance.
Maintaining Your Ninja SLUSHi XL During Peak Summer Use
To keep your frozen drink maker performing smoothly, ensure that the AC cooling system is free of dust and debris. Regularly check the vessel for cracks or wear, and replace if necessary to prevent leaks.
During heavy use, avoid overfilling the machine and give it a few minutes to cool down between batch cycles. Store the machine in a cool, dry place when not in use for extended periods, especially in humid summer conditions.
